“UIAccelerometer”和“CLLocationManager”有什么区别?

时间:2010-04-25 01:56:43

标签: iphone objective-c cllocationmanager uiaccelerometer

“UIAccelerometer”和“CLLocationManager”有什么区别?两者都给我x,y和z轴作为结果。

UIAccelerometer

  • X -18.000
  • Y -03.500
  • Z -41.000

CLLocationManager

  • X -0.036
  • Y -0.002
  • Z -1.069

来自相同传感器的信息是否具有不同的格式?或者是否存在“真正的”差异?

谢谢!

1 个答案:

答案 0 :(得分:4)

UIAccelerometer告诉你哪种方式 - 以及硬度 - 拉力(包括运动引起的加速度,根据爱因斯坦的广义相对论,它与重力无法区分)。

CLLocationManager会告诉您地球表面的位置。这是GPS API。